Inpatient hospital claims: $690.The four group codes you could see are CO, OA, PI, and PR. They will help tell you how the claim is processed and if there is a balance, who is responsible for it. CO (Contractual Obligations) is the amount between what you billed and the amount allowed by the payer when you are in-network with them. PR – Patient Responsibility – We could bill the patient for this denial however please make sure that any other rejection reason not specified in the EOB. Same denial code can be adjustment as well as patient responsibility.
